Bellin Women’s Half Marathon Adds 5K Event

3.1-mile option encourages participation in region’s only female-focused race

The Bellin Women’s Half Marathon will add a 5K race in 2018, expanding the footprint of the only event in its kind in Northeast Wisconsin. Registration opens April 1 for this year’s race on Saturday, Oct. 6.

Organizers are adding the 3.1-mile distance to allow more women to take part in the region’s only female-focused race, said race director Linda Maxwell.

“We know some women simply prefer a shorter race, while others may not yet be ready to tackle the half marathon or half marathon relay distance,” Maxwell said. “This is also a great opportunity for more walkers to be a part of our event. No matter what the distance, we want women to enjoy the awesome atmosphere and camaraderie of our one-of-a-kind race while doing something good for their health and wellbeing.”

The Bellin Women’s 5K will start outside the KI Convention Center in downtown Green Bay, taking off just minutes after the half marathon and half marathon relay begin at 8 a.m. The 5K course will head south through the beautiful residential neighborhoods between S. Monroe Avenue and the Fox River before winding down the scenic Fox River Trail and finishing in the heart of downtown on Green Bay’s CityDeck.

All Bellin Women’s 5K registrants will receive a long-sleeve hoodie and a custom finisher medallion. They will have the option of purchasing a ticket for the event’s signature race-eve Women’s Inspiration Dinner, which features an all-you-can-eat pasta buffet and the inspirational words of a soon-to-be-announced nationally renowned keynote speaker. Tickets will be $20 in advance or $25 after online registration closes. Registration for the 5K starts at $30 and increases to $35 July 1.

Individual registration for the Bellin Women’s Half Marathon starts at $90, and the cost of the two-person relay starts at $140. Registrants for those events will receive a long-sleeve hoodie, a custom finisher medallion, a headband and a one-of-a-kind gear-check bag. Registration for the half marathon events also includes a ticket to the Friday, Oct. 5 Women’s Inspiration Dinner.

Dubbed “a race to empower women,” the fourth annual Bellin Women’s Half Marathon will take place Saturday, Oct. 6. The only event of its kind in Northeastern Wisconsin, the race seeks to celebrate and motivate female athletes of all levels and abilities. The focus also provides an opportunity to spotlight training and health issues specifically related to women. Training runs for the fourth annual event will begin in July.
